Agartala, May 17: In honor of the 126th birth anniversary of the legendary poet Kazi Nazrul Islam, the Kazi Nazrul Academy and Research Foundation, Agartala, will organize a grand four-day cultural festival titled Nazrul Milan Mela and Cultural Festival from May 23 to May 26, 2025. The event will take place at the Renter’s Society, located near Jogendranagar Railway Station in Agartala, Tripura.

The festival is dedicated to celebrating the life, literary works, and social contributions of Kazi Nazrul Islam, one of South Asia’s most influential figures in literature, music, and social reform. It aims to bring together poets, artists, scholars, and cultural personalities from West Bengal, Assam, and Tripura, creating a platform for the exchange of regional and multilingual cultural expressions while promoting Nazrul’s vision of unity and progress through art.

Key highlights of the event will include:

  • Drawing Competitions
  • Workshops on Singing, Recitation, and Dance
  • Performances inspired by Nazrul’s work

One of the main attractions will be the Multilingual Poets’ Conference, scheduled for May 24, 2025, from 3:00 PM to 5:00 PM. This session will feature recitations of Nazrul’s iconic poems, as well as original literary compositions inspired by his rebellious spirit, fostering a cross-cultural literary dialogue.

In anticipation of the festival, a press conference was held today at the Agartala Press Club, where Shri Dipak Majumder, President of the Academy, detailed the festival’s significance and program structure. He was joined by other prominent figures, including Advocate Sandeep Dutta Choudhury, Vice President, and Smt. Chitra Roy.

On May 24, Tourism Minister Sushanta Chowdhury will inaugurate the event, followed by Minister Ramprasad Paul on May 25. The festival will conclude with the presence of Chief Minister Dr. (Prof) Manik Saha.
